In Forging the Modern World: A History, Third Edition, authors
James Carter and Richard Warren offer an accessible explanation of
key transformations in global economic, political, and ideological
relationships since the fourteenth century. The book is distinct
from most world history texts in three important ways. First, it
explores the ways in which historians use and produce information.
Each chapter delves deeply into one or two specific issues of
historical inquiry related to the chapter theme, showing how new
primary sources, methodologies, or intellectual trends have changed
how we engage with the past. Second, it clearly explains the
political, economic, and ideological concepts that students need to
understand in order to compare events and trends across time and
space. Finally, the chapters are organized around global historical
themes, which are explored through an array of conceptual and
comparative lenses. While the book chapters proceed
chronologically, each chapter is written with some chronological
overlap linking it to preceding and subsequent chapters. This
strategy emphasizes the interconnectedness between the events and
themes of one chapter and those of surrounding chapters.
